In a world filled with misunderstanding, conflict, and busyness, relationships can become strained—even with those we love most. But the Bible reminds us that love isn’t something we must manufacture on our own. It’s something God grows in us—and through us. This daily prayer invites you to slow down and ask the Lord to fill your heart with a love that overflows—one that forgives quickly, listens with compassion, and reflects the kindness of Christ in every relationship. Heavenly Father, I come to You asking for love to rise within me—Your love, not my own. In my marriage, my friendships, my family, my community… Let love be the first response and the lasting legacy. Your Word in 1 Thessalonians 3:12 says You can make my love increase and overflow. So I ask You to do what I cannot: soften my heart, stretch my compassion, and open my eyes to the needs of others. Where there’s been division, bring unity. Where there’s been silence, bring understanding. Where there’s been hurt, bring healing. Fill me with the grace to love like You love—sacrificially, generously, faithfully. Let others see You through my words, my patience, my prayers, and my actions. Overflow, Lord. In Jesus’ name, Amen.
